What You Need To Know About Fixing Cooling Fan Assembly For A Cabinet

By Lisa Smith


Most of the devices that we use at home are subject to overheating when used for long time. Items such as game consoles and cable boxes easily get hot and accumulate dust. When they are not well taken care of, they can be a threat to proper air circulation to the cabinets and the equipment. Before it gets worse, it is advisable to ensure that you create ventilator to increase the air circulation. The following is the process that you can use to install a cooling fan assembly for a cabinet:

The easiest way is to remove the doors of the cabinet. In other circumstances, it is not a must for the doors to be removed. The ventilation kit can be used so that the doors remain intact. The ventilator needs to be installed through a process that will not damage any equipment in the cabinet. This ensures that the devices remain functional for longer.

Getting all the needed equipment to perform that task is the first step. You needed to have the jig saw, leveling tools, screw driver and the measuring tapes. Once all the equipment is in one place, you should figure out the exact place where the conditioner will be placed.

You should now make your mind on the place that the kit will be placed for higher functionality. You need to be very careful when selecting the location because it affects other components in the cupboard. In a normal set up, most of the items are stored in the first apartment of the shelf therefore the unit to be installed, should be parallel with that given shelf.

After making the decision of the point to be placed, you now have to find a central point to place the kit. You should mark the point using the scripting material. The system comes with the covering tape hence you should make an outline using that tape. The ventilating unit needs to be placed at the center using the tapes. The leveling gears should be use at this point to create proper level. The tape is mostly used to ensure that the cupboard is not damaged in any way.

The other step is drilling the hole using a drill. There are varying sizes that can be used but the standard one is the half inch bit. The holes should be two in number and they should be placed in the contrary junctions on the markings that were made earlier inside the rectangle. You should then cut the marked lines using the saw. You should begin sawing at the point that you had drilled the holes. The next step is measuring the cut square to find out if the kit will fit.

Once the measurements are made, you should collect all the ventilation kit and fix it in the hole. You need to follow the instructions that are highlighted in the manual. The conditioner should be fixed in the grill and the right side should face on the outside direction. The kit should be fixed to the mounting plate and then the entire system can then be installed inside the hole.

The last step is to ensure that four holes are drilled at the four corners of the rectangle where the plate is placed. You should not drill deeper holes and their purpose is for placing the screws. Once you place the screws using the screw drivers, you will be done with the installation.
